The job market in Whitestown, Indiana

With data compiled from reliable public sources and government organizations like the Bureau of Labor Statistics and the U.S. Census Bureau, Joblift provides you with essential insights to help you in your job search in Whitestown, IN.

Whitestown offers a diverse range of industries for jobseekers to consider, including health care, retail, technology, science, education, and manufacturing. The city is known for its commitment to providing ample opportunities for growth in these sectors. This diversity of industries allows professionals to explore new career paths and contribute to the well-being of the community. With a strong focus on innovation and development, Whitestown is an ideal location for individuals seeking professional growth and advancement in their chosen field.

In the city, employment opportunities present an appealing prospect for job seekers. With an average salary of $85,558, incomes are 23.59% higher than the national average. A significant portion of the population, around 75%, receive insurance coverage from their employers, indicating a stable workforce. The cost of living closely aligns with the average, making it a financially manageable location. Residents can expect a commute time of approximately 26.5 minutes, which falls within a reasonable range for daily travel. Overall, exploring job prospects in this city could be a wise choice for those seeking a comfortable and well-rounded employment experience.

Whitestown, Indiana showcases a thriving local economy with an unemployment rate of 3.10%, which is below the country's average rate of 3.8%. This indicates a favorable job market for individuals seeking employment opportunities in the city. Additionally, Whitestown's future job market growth is projected to be very strong, further solidifying its reputation as an economically prosperous location. With these positive indicators, it is evident that Whitestown's job market maintains a healthy and promising outlook.
